Movie posters serve as a key marketing tool for the film industry, encapsulating a film’s essence through imagery and typography. A vibrant, eye-catching design can attract potential viewers and generate excitement for an upcoming release. These promotional materials often feature iconic characters, memorable scenes, or symbolic elements that hint at the film’s narrative. Variations can exist, including theatrical one-sheets, character posters, and international versions, each tailored to specific audiences and marketing strategies.
Beyond their promotional function, such artwork can become cultural artifacts, reflecting contemporary design trends and capturing the zeitgeist surrounding a film’s release. They can become highly collectible items, especially for popular or critically acclaimed films, with rare or limited-edition prints fetching significant value among enthusiasts. Moreover, effective designs contribute to a film’s overall branding and long-term recognition, becoming instantly identifiable symbols that resonate with audiences for years to come.
